Italy: Saman Abbas' Cousin Extradited-Refuses to Answer Questions


Saman Abbas


Last year, Italy was shocked by the apparent "honor killing" of Saman Abbas, an 18-year-old Pakistani girl who disappeared after refusing to be married to a cousin in Pakistan. Suspects in the case include two cousins, an uncle, and even her two parents. Following the extradition from Spain this week of one of the cousins, Italy now has three of the above in custody. Saman's parents are still free in Pakistan. 

The below article from Il Giornale reports that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q, the cousin extradited from Spain, has refused to answer questions during his initial interrogation. Translation of the article by Fousesquawk.

Saman's cousin doesn't answer the magistrates

25 March 2022-16:35

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q, the cousin of Saman Abbas, did not respond to the questions of the prosecutor. "My client maintains he is unrelated to the facts," the lawyer says.

Rosa Scognamiglio

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q, the cousin of Saman Abbas, under investigation for murder and concealing the body of the young girl who disappeared on April 30, 2021, from Novellara, Reggio Emiliano, invoked the right of not answering. "My client claims he is unrelated to the facts," stated the attorney for the 35-year-old Pakistani, Luigi Scarcella, at the conclusion of the interrogation.

The interrogation

The interrogation began at 12 this morning.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q preferred not to answer the questions of prosecutor  Laura Galli and investigating judge Luca Ramponi, chief of the investigation into the homicide of the 18-year-old Pakistani girl.  The 35-year-old, in video hookup from the jail at Reggio Emilia where he has been held since last Tuesday, invoked the right of not answering, using, in fact, the same defensive strategy of Ikram Ijaz (the other cousin of Saman) and of the uncle, Danish Hasnain, considered by investigators to be the "material perpetrator of the crime". There are still fugitives in Pakistan, however, the parents of the girl, Shabbar Abbas and Nazia Shaheen, for whom there is an international arrest warrant outstanding. According to the investigators, they are alleged to have planned the homicide of their first child because she was reportedly opposed to the forced marriage to a cousin in her homeland.

"Unrelated to the facts"

"My client contested all the charges against him and maintained he was unrelated to the facts," attorney Luigi Scarcella, lawyer for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q, noted at the conclusion of today's hearing. The 35-year-old, a fugitive for more than 9 months, was captured in Barcelona on February 14 following intense activity by the Investigative Unit of the Carabinieri of Reggio Emilia, assisted by the Police International Cooperation Service  (SCIP) of the Department of Public Security. The extradition was concluded Tuesday morning when the Pakistani landed at the "Marconi" airport of Bologna. Escorted by Carabinieri of the Provincial Command of Reggio Emilia, he was then taken to the Reggio jail awaiting interrogation.

The video

In support of the alleged involvement of Saman's relatives in the criminal plan, there is reportedly a video that records a group of three persons heading for the fields near the residence of Saman in Novellara. The recording is time-stamped 29 April 2021. The three individuals are carrying two shovels and a bucket, as well as a blue bag and a crowbar. In other video segments, the same persons are seen returning after about 2 and a half hours. The subsequent investigative developments have confirmed they were Nomanhulaq Nomanhulaq, Ikram Ijaz, and Danish Hasnain.
